About Omran Al-Shamma

Omran Al-Shamma is a scholar working on Neurology, Computer Vision and Pattern Recognition, Artificial Intelligence, Radiology, Nuclear Medicine and Imaging and Pharmacy, having authored 28 papers that have together received 5.4k indexed citations. Recurring topics across this work include AI in cancer detection (9 papers), Digital Imaging for Blood Diseases (6 papers), Brain Tumor Detection and Classification (5 papers), COVID-19 diagnosis using AI (5 papers), Radiomics and Machine Learning in Medical Imaging (4 papers), Advanced Neural Network Applications (4 papers), Diabetic Foot Ulcer Assessment and Management (3 papers) and Advanced Aircraft Design and Technologies (3 papers). The work is most often cited by research in Health Informatics (114 citations), Computer Vision and Pattern Recognition (1.1k citations), Artificial Intelligence (1.5k citations), Radiology, Nuclear Medicine and Imaging (946 citations) and Health Information Management (173 citations). Omran Al-Shamma has collaborated with scholars based in Iraq, Australia and United States. Frequent co-authors include Mohammed A. Fadhel, Laith Alzubaidi, Jinglan Zhang, Ye Duan, José Santamaría, Amjad J. Humaidi, Muthana Al‐Amidie, Laith Farhan, Ayad Q. Al-Dujaili and Sameer Razzaq Oleiwi. Their work appears in journals such as Electronics, Applied Sciences, Multimedia Tools and Applications, The Aeronautical Journal and Journal of Southwest Jiaotong University.
